Charlton-1455-5. 45.1mm. 39.8g. Plain edge. Signed P.W. ELLIS & CO. TORONTO. Per the Charlton reference on association and society medals (2008): “On April 14, 1858, 62 manufacturers, merchants and journalists met in the St. Lawrence Hall in Toronto for the purpose of recommending such a readjustment of the tariff as would place the manufacturers of Canada on a footing of greater equality with these of the United States, according to the Toronto Globe. The gathering marked the beginning of what was to be known as the Canadian Manufacturers’ Association.” This white metal example boasts eye-catching proof surfaces. Both sides are totally brilliant with clean fields and pinpoint definition.
Ex: Saul Hendler Collection / Torex Sale #52 (Jeffrey Hoare Auctions, 2/1996), lot 1914. Original lot tag included.
